WebRtc编译好的vs2015源码

  1. 直白想看webrtc的源码,苦于FQ能力简单且凡事编写翻译进度耗时巨大,故求助于网络。在互连网搜索许久编写翻译好的Webrtc源码,好多本子下载下来总是报各个错误,相当沮丧。
  2. 有志者事竟成,终于寻得一版可用的WebRtc源码。具体从哪个网站找的早已记不起来了,但是依然谢谢分享者。
  3. 共享给大家: 链接:
    密码: u37i
  4. WebRtc编译好的vs2015源码。简不难单说一下:共享文件中三个公文,第③个depot_tools解压缩,然后添加到环境变量。然后解压缩开首编写翻译webrtc代码
  5. 说下笔者的编写翻译环境:vs2016
  6. 图片 1
  7. 图片 2

  8. 时间不早了,下一步要从头探讨源码了。开首布署从PeerConnectionClient和server
    demo跑起。

Windows下编译Python2.7源码,编译python2.7源码

正文伊始2个名目繁多作品,浓密了解Python源码,算是阅读《Python源码剖析》一书的读书笔记,是一项长时间举办的干活。一共分五个部分:Python对象模型,Python虚拟机,Python模块动态加载及内部存款和储蓄器管理。

Python版本:Python-2.7.10

编写翻译工具: Microsoft Visual Studio 2011

Python版本和VS版本算上相比较同盟,更高的Python版本和更高的VS版本不太合作,恐怕要求修改部分源码,设置各类编写翻译选项,所以本连串没有采取更高的Python和VS版本。

准备

在Python官网下载Python-2.7.10源码

图片 3

 

下载之后解压出来的目录为Python-2.7.10目录里的剧情:

图片 4

 编译

(1)解压 Python-2.7.10

(2)进入 Pcbuild 文件夹,使用 vs 二零一三开拓 pybuild.sln (vs
消除方案),进入 vs 二〇一三 IDE 环境

(3)右键Python项目,选择Set as StartUp Porject

(4)右键化解方案-》属性

左上角的【配置】⇒ Debug  (Release配置和Debug类似)

  • 项目上下文 ⇒ 仅选中 python/pythoncore
  • 图片 5

(5)

先是编写翻译 make_buildinfo 和 make_versioninfo

独家右键 make_buildinfo、make_versioninfo ⇒ 仅用于项目 ⇒ 仅重新生成

(6)编写翻译此化解方案,最后会在开班的 PCbuild文件夹下生成 python_d.exe 和
python27_d.dll 文件,可双击 python_d.exe,进入 python 命令行环境。    
     
 图片 6

         
 图片 7图片 8

 

本文开头3个文山会海小说,深入明白Python源码,算是阅读《Python源码剖析》一书的读书笔记,是一…

java环境

Android 5.1 用到的jdk不再是Oracle 的 jdk ,而是开源的
openjdk,在ubuntu安装好后,使用如下命令安装jdk:

$sudo apt-get install openjdk-7-jdk   

设置环境变量
在/etc/profile 也许文件末尾加上:

export JAVA_HOME=/usr/lib/jvm/java-7-openjdk-amd64/  
export PATH=$PATH:$HOME/bin:$JAVA_HOME/bin  

安装编写翻译重视的软件

利用如下命令安装重视软件:

sudo apt-get install git gnupg flex bison gperf build-essential zip curl libc6-dev libncurses5-dev:i386 x11proto-core-dev libx11-dev:i386 libreadline6-dev:i386 libgl1-mesa- dri:i386 libgl1-mesa-dev g++-multilib mingw32 tofrodos python-markdown libxml2-utils xsltproc zlib1g-dev:i386 dpkg-dev

sudo ln -s /usr/lib/i386-linux-gnu/mesa/libGL.so.1 /usr/lib/i386-linux-gnu/libGL.so

转车请申明出处:
安卓猴的博客(http://sunjiajia.com)